Deficiency record · 5

10 - Safety of Navigation › N/A - No Subsystem › Electronic charts (ECDIS)
Issued 29 July 2019 Resolved
Ships engaged on international voyages shall be fitted with an electronic chart display and information system (ECDIS) as follows: Tankers of 3,000 gross tons and upwards constructed before 1JULY2012, not later than first survey on or after 1JULY2015. The vessels secondary ECDIS is not operational. The vessel is not equipped with paper charts. 74 SOLAS (2014 CONS) V/ 19.2.10.6 16AC
Action required: 16 - Rectify deficiencies w/in 14 days
Resolved 9 August 2019
Resolution: Class survey/tech report conducted and witnessed full operation of ECDIS.
10 - Safety of Navigation › N/A - No Subsystem › Voyage data recorder (VDR)/Simplified Voyage data recorder(S-VDR)
Issued 29 July 2019 Resolved
To assist in casualty investigations, ships, when engaged on international voyages, shall be fitted with a VDR as follows: ships other than passenger ships, of 3,000 gross tonnage and upwards, constructed on or after 1JULY2002. The VDR display is receiving an error from the float free satellite EPIRB. 74 SOLAS (2014 CONS) V/ 20.1.4 16AC
Action required: 16 - Rectify deficiencies w/in 14 days
Resolved 31 July 2019
Resolution: Class report received.
